Multiobjective optimization focuses on simultaneously optimizing multiple conflicting objectives, presenting a complex challenge where decision makers must balance with inherent trade-offs. Interactivity plays a crucial role in effectively addressing these complexities, enabling decision makers to dynamically influence the optimization process. This study focuses on developing a user interface specifically for the interactive extension of the Reference Vector-guided Evolutionary Algorithm method within the DESDEO software framework. By developing the UI, this study addresses the existing gap in tailored user interface components for interactive evolutionary multiobjective optimization methods within DESDEO and details the challenges encountered during the development process. By detailing these challenges and the implemented solutions, this study lays the groundwork for future expansions that will accommodate for a wider array of interactive evolutionary multiobjective optimization methods in DESDEO. The ultimate goal is to create a user interface that can be effectively used by real decision makers, regardless of their technical expertise with using different UIs, thus enhancing the accessibility and applicability of DESDEO.
